DAERA Minister Launches UK-First Pilot Air Pollution Assessment Tool in Northern Ireland

A new digital tool designed to speed up planning decisions while protecting Northern Ireland’s most sensitive habitats has been launched as a UK-first pilot. The “Get an air pollution assessment” service, developed as the UK Air Pollution Assessment Service (UK APAS), allows developers and planners to model how much ammonia and nitrogen oxides a proposed project would release, where the pollution would travel, and how it might affect protected sites.

The service is free at the point of use for Northern Ireland applicants and went live on 12 May 2026. It is billed as a way to cut costs for applicants, reduce planning backlogs, and give regulators more consistent scientific evidence when deciding on developments such as large strategic road networks or agricultural livestock buildings.

How the service works

At present, air quality assessment systems across the UK are described as standalone, complex and inconsistent, with different modelling tools used and relevant information held by many different sources. The new service aims to bring screening and detailed air dispersion modelling into one place.

Users can find out how much ammonia or nitrogen oxides a development would emit, visualise how those pollutants disperse in the air, and see how they are deposited on protected sites. The tool also lets applicants test different mitigation measures at the design stage, such as changes to slurry spreading or building ventilation, to see how they would reduce emissions and impacts on nearby habitats.

According to DAERA, the main benefits are:

  • a single, consistent approach to air quality assessments at reduced cost for applicants;
  • more efficient, consistent and transparent decision-making for planners and permitters;
  • a “design tool” that lets users make informed choices about sustainable development;
  • quicker uptake of best-practice mitigation measures to reduce aerial emissions;
  • better data to help develop emission reduction policies.

Applicants can access the service through the UK APAS page on DAERA’s website, which links to the GOV.UK service. A “Quick Run” option is available for scenario testing, while the formal “Calculation Jobs” option should be used for planning or permit applications.

Why Northern Ireland is the pilot region

Northern Ireland has been chosen as the first region because almost all of its designated nature sites have ambient ammonia concentrations and nitrogen deposition rates above the levels known to harm sensitive habitats. Agriculture is the dominant source of ammonia emissions, while traffic and industry are the main sources of nitrogen oxides.

The tool focuses on designated sites such as Special Areas of Conservation (SACs), Special Protection Areas (SPAs) and Areas of Special Scientific Interest (ASSIs). It can also assess impacts on priority habitats outside the designated network, including Sites of Local Nature Conservation Importance, using assessment points.

The project has been led by the Joint Nature Conservation Committee (JNCC) and jointly funded by DAERA through the Carrier Bag Levy, Defra and other UK environment agencies. It is based on a similar Dutch government model and is an output of the wider Integrating Tools for Air Pollution Assessment (ITAPA) project.

What DAERA and JNCC say

Announcing the launch on 17 June 2026, DAERA Minister Andrew Muir said the technology would help protect sensitive habitats. He said:

“Good air quality is vital for both our health and our environment hence the importance of finding and implementing new techniques or approaches to improve air quality. I’m grateful that Northern Ireland has been chosen as the first region to introduce the new Air Pollution Assessment Service.

“This digital tool will help us protect the natural environment, reduce planning delays, cut costs for planning applicants and their consultants, as well as provide a detailed analysis of the potential impact proposed developments would have on air quality.

“It will provide robust scientific evidence for NIEA and the planning authorities to assess when considering new planning applications such as large strategic road networks or agricultural livestock buildings. Applicants can also use the new system, which is free, as a design tool and to assess the benefits of any measures they are implementing to reduce emissions such as ammonia and nitrogen oxides.

“My desire is to bring about lasting improvements in the quality of the air we breathe and I believe this new tool has real potential to help us achieve that, so I would strongly encourage applicants and their consultants to use it and maximise the benefits it can offer to them and to our environment,” he added.

Steve Wilkinson, JNCC Director of Ecosystem Evidence & Advice, said the tool breaks new ground by combining emissions from multiple projects:

“For the first time, this tool can automatically bring together emission footprints from multiple projects that could act in-combination to adversely impact our environment. Whilst the initial focus of the project is on protected sites, there is potential to expand the tool to assess air quality impacts from plans and projects on human health. However, work still needs to be done by the technical experts on this aspect of the service.”

“With ambient ammonia concentrations and nitrogen deposition rates above the levels that cause harm to sensitive habitats at almost all NI’s designated sites, NI has been chosen as the first region to implement the system. We have consulted with key stakeholders, including the agricultural industry and planning consultants and authorities, on the development of the tool. NIEA has also been providing training seminars and has been encouraged with the positive feedback,” he added.

Pilot benefits and remaining gaps

The launch is a step towards streamlining a planning process that has been slow and contentious, particularly for farm developments near protected sites. However, the service is still a pilot. Only Northern Ireland applicants can currently use it for formal planning and permitting submissions, and the tool will be evaluated before any decision is made to roll it out across the rest of the UK.

There are also some notable gaps. While the tool models impacts on ecosystems, the human health assessment feature is not yet ready. That matters because air pollution is linked to respiratory and cardiovascular illness, and vulnerable groups such as children, older people and those with existing health conditions are disproportionately affected. The Air Pollution in Northern Ireland 2024 report, published in November 2025, underlines that poor air quality remains a significant public health and environmental challenge.

The tool is also only one part of a wider policy puzzle. DAERA’s long-awaited Ammonia Strategy and a revised Operational Protocol for assessing air pollution impacts on the natural environment are still being developed. The Office for Environmental Protection previously found that DAERA’s earlier Operational Protocol failed to comply with environmental law because its thresholds were not scientifically robust. The new digital tool should be seen alongside, not instead of, those broader reforms.

Separately, DAERA is running an open consultation on the Draft Air Quality (Amendment) Regulations (Northern Ireland) 2026, which proposes tighter limits for particulate matter and closes on 31 August 2026.
